Gogo for AA

American Airlines has started installing Gogo high-speed internet on 300 of its planes.

End of Encarta

Microsoft Encarta, the most successful encyclopedia on CD-Rom, will be discontinued by the end of the year.

99s all round

Sony has cut the price of the PlayStation 2 to $99.99 in the US and €99.99 in Europe, but stays at £99.99 in the UK.

Capital, Google

Google has launched a venture capital fund, Google Ventures, to finance "young companies with truly awesome potential".

New resolution

Canon's latest EOS 500D digital SLR camera has a resolution of 15.1 megapixels and a movie mode for £869.99 (body only).

Glowing network

AOL is launching more than 30 websites in the MediaGlow network, the latest being a gaming site, Flytrap Games.

Help defend us

The Cyber Security Challenge 2009 is offering cash prizes for technologies that can help stop terrorism "and other criminal acts in the digital/online space".

Scotland with chips

A panel debate on the Future of Innovation in Scotland will be held on 16 April during the Edinburgh International Science Festival.
